英文摘要
The primary goal of these studies is to analyze kinetic and biochemical
aspects of diacylglycerol metabolism in cultured fibroblasts under
conditions which differentially stimulate the generation of this lipid.
Recently, evidence has been presented indicating that thrombin activates
at least two coupling mechanisms for the stimulation of lipid metabolism
in cultured fibroblasts: (1) R1 which (a) responds to alpha-thrombin
but not gamma-thrombin, (b) is inactivated by chymotrypsin, and (c)
stimulates both the hydrolysis of polphosphoinositides and release of
arachidonic acid; and (2) R2 which (a) responds to both alpha-thrombin
and gamma-thrombin, (b) is chymotrypsin-insensitive and (c) does not
stimulate the hydrolysis of polyphosphoinositides and release of
arachidonic acid. Activation of either R1 and R2 results in the
elevation of cellular diacylglycerol levels. PDGF activates R1-like
activities while EGF activates R2-like activities. The stimulated
metabolism of diacylglycerol will be analyzed under conditions which
differentiate between R1 and R2. Recently, using a highly sensitive
assay capable of accurately measuring mass amounts of diacylglycerol, we
have examined the kinetics of diacylglycerol production stimulated by
alpha-thrombin and EGF. We have begun to examine the dose-dependence
and chymotrypsin sensitivity of alpha-thrombin-stimulated diacylglycerol
production. We now plan to extend these studies and to include an
evaluation of gamma-thrombi and PDGF stimulated diacylglycerol
production and to identify the molecular species of the diacylglycerols
stimulated by these molecules. While examining the stimulation by EGF
or PDGF, experiments will be conducted to examine the relationship
between receptor occupancy and the stimulation of diacylglycerol. The
role of the high affinity receptor for thrombin will also be examined to
determine its potential role in the activation of R1 and R2. In summary,
experiments have been designed to qualitatively and quantitatively
analyze the diacylglycerols stimulated under conditions which
differentiate between R1 and R2, and to examine cellular
phosphoinositides as a potential source of these diacylglycerols. These
analyses will provide valuable information concerning the role of
stimulated diacylglycerol in modulating short term and long term
responses by hormones and growth factors.
